Public Relations Manager

Gensler · New York, NY · Today
Marketing$105k–$125k/yrFull-time

About the role

The Public Relations Manager leads PR strategy for Gensler New York, working with the managing directors, regional communications director, PR specialists, studio directors, and practice area leaders to identify stories, then turn them into proactive content and campaigns, and secure media coverage. The role calls for someone who understands the NYC design and real estate market and can shape Gensler's brand into compelling stories, while managing multiple deliverables at once with strategic judgment.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and lead PR strategy and campaigns for Gensler New York, in partnership with office and regional leadership
  • Secure media coverage proactively and manage inbound press inquiries, building and maintaining relationships with local and national outlets covering design, real estate, business, and innovation
  • Create thought leadership content such as speaking engagement materials, brand publications, website content, and award submissions, and guide its distribution across channels
  • Develop executive communications and positioning for office and practice area leaders
  • Serve as a strategic communications partner to clients, ensuring content supports both their goals and Gensler's
  • Advise on PR risk and monitor the news cycle as it relates to our work, including outside business hours when needed
  • Mentor PR and communications team members, and represent the Northeast in the firmwide public relations community
  • Liaise with a firmwide network of public relations staff to develop messaging, regional digital and social media strategy, and initiatives
  • Track PR and engagement metrics to inform future strategy

Requirements

  • 10+ years in PR, including experience managing a team; background in architecture, design, or commercial real estate preferred, agency or journalism experience a plus
  • Established editorial relationships in design, business, and innovation media, in NYC and beyond
  • Excellent communication, writing, and editing skills
  • Experience managing PR and communications projects independently and in close collaboration with senior leadership
  • Ability to manage multiple deadlines and thrive under pressure in a fast-paced environment
